My Buying Guides on Vellum Paper For Inkjet Printers

When I first started looking for vellum paper for inkjet printers, I realized it is not as simple as picking any translucent sheet and loading it into the printer. The right vellum can make a huge difference in print quality, ink drying time, and how professional the final result looks. Based on my experience, here are the key things I always check before buying.

1. Check Printer Compatibility

The first thing I look at is whether the vellum is specifically made for inkjet printers. I have learned that some vellum sheets are designed for laser printers or mixed-use printing, and those may not absorb ink properly in an inkjet. If I want crisp text and clean images, I always choose vellum labeled for inkjet use.

2. Consider the Weight and Thickness

Vellum comes in different weights, and I have found that thickness affects both feeding and print results. A lighter vellum may go through the printer more easily, but it can wrinkle more or feel less premium. A heavier vellum often looks elegant and sturdy, but I make sure my printer can handle it without jamming.

3. Look at Ink Absorption and Drying Time

One thing I pay close attention to is how well the vellum absorbs ink. Some sheets dry quickly and prevent smudging, while others leave me waiting longer than expected. Since vellum has a smooth, translucent surface, I always test a small batch first to see how the ink behaves before printing a full project.

4. Evaluate Transparency Level

I choose the transparency level based on my project. If I want a soft layered effect for invitations or scrapbooking, I prefer a more translucent vellum. If I need better readability for text-heavy prints, I go for a slightly more opaque option. The right balance depends on how much visibility I want through the sheet.

5. Check Feed Quality and Printer Handling

From my experience, not all vellum feeds smoothly through every inkjet printer. I look for s that mention jam resistance, curl resistance, and smooth feeding. If the vellum is too flimsy or too slick, it can cause misfeeds, so I prefer brands that are known to work well with home and office inkjet printers.

6. Review Print Finish and Appearance

I always think about the final look. Some vellum gives a soft matte finish, while others have a slightly frosted appearance. For invitations, overlays, and craft projects, I usually want a finish that looks elegant and refined. If I need sharp graphics, I make sure the vellum supports good contrast without making the print look washed out.

7. Match the Size to My Project

Before buying, I check whether the vellum comes in the size I need. I have seen packs in letter size, A4, and specialty sizes. If I am doing standard printing, letter or A4 works best. For cards, scrapbooking, or creative layouts, I sometimes prefer pre-cut sizes to save time and reduce waste.

8. Think About Quantity and Value

I compare pack sizes carefully because vellum can be more expensive than regular printer paper. If I only need it for a one-time project, a smaller pack makes sense. For frequent use, I look for bulk packs that offer better value per sheet. I always balance price with print quality so I do not end up saving money but losing results.

9. Read User Reviews

One of the most useful things I do is read reviews from other buyers. I pay attention to comments about smudging, curling, print clarity, and printer compatibility. Reviews often tell me more than the product description, especially when I want to know how the vellum performs in real-world inkjet printing.

10. Choose Based on My Project Type

I find it helpful to buy vellum based on what I am making. For wedding invitations, I look for elegant translucent sheets. For crafts and scrapbooking, I want flexibility and easy handling. For professional presentations, I focus on sharp print quality and a polished look. Matching the vellum to the project always gives me better results.
